首頁 > web前端 > H5教程 > 主體

標記語言HTML5的特徵是什麼

青灯夜游
發布: 2023-01-03 09:24:03
原創
4872 人瀏覽過

HTML5的特點:1、超級文本標記語言版本升級採用超集方式,從而更加靈活方便;2、超級文本標記語言採取子類元素的方式,為系統擴展帶來保證;3、跨平台性,可使用在廣泛的平台上;4、通用性;5、即時更新;6、離線快取功能;7、視訊和音訊的支援。

標記語言HTML5的特徵是什麼

本教學操作環境:windows7系統、HTML5版、Dell G3電腦。

一、什麼是HTML

在了解html5之前,首先要說一下html語言,儘管是更新後的5,但很多的地方還是保留了html的優勢。

HTML是HyperText Markup Language超級文字標記語言的縮寫,是標準通用標記語言下的一個應用,也是一種規範,一種標準,它透過標記符號來標記要顯示的網頁中的各個部分。從第一版的出現到現在,html已經經歷了5次的改版,從HTML 2.0到HTML 5,html用自身的優勢證明了其在網站中的優勢,以至於替代了古老的C語言程式設計來架構部分網站。

HTML有以下特點 :

1、簡易性:超級文字標記語言版本升級採用超集方式,從而更加靈活方便。

2、可擴展性:超級文本標記語言的廣泛應用帶來了加強功能,增加標識符等要求,超級文本標記語言採取子類元素的方式,為系統擴展帶來保證。

3、平台無關性:雖然個人電腦大行其道,但使用MAC等其他機器的大有人在,超級文本標記語言可以使用在廣泛的平台上,這也是萬維網(WWW)盛行的另一個原因。

4、通用性:另外,HTML是網路的通用語言,一種簡單、通用的全置標記語言。它允許網頁製作人建立文字與圖片結合的複雜頁面,這些頁面可以被網路上任何其他人瀏覽到,無論使用的是什麼類型的電腦或瀏覽器。

二、什麼是HTML5

#HTML5是HTML(超文本標記語言)的第五次更新的產品,這是一種解釋型的語言,文件的擴展名的後綴為.htm或.html的形式,這是眾多廠商聯合開發出來的產品,據說W3C將會在2022年推出標準版。雖然現在仍處於不斷的完善中,但新增的新特性,新功能,不僅能節約Web開發者的時間和週期,還能提升使用者的體驗,更好的為開發者服務。

在HTML的時代,滿屏的都是div元素,結構混亂,不易閱讀,程式碼臃腫。在HTML5中,新增了許多語意化的版面標籤,例如nav,header,footer,article等,讓版面的網頁結構清晰明了。還新增了音頻,視頻,圖像,繪圖,動畫等功能,在以前,這些都是要用flash才能完成的。使用HTML5新增的功能能做出許多酷炫的效果。

相關推薦:《Html5影片教學

#三、HTML5特性

1、語意特性(Class:Semantic)

HTML5賦予網頁更好的意義與結構。更豐富的標籤將隨著對RDFa的,微資料與微格式等方面的支持,建構對程式、對使用者都更有價值的資料驅動的Web。

2、本地儲存特性(Class: OFFLINE & STORAGE)

基於HTML5開發的網頁APP擁有更短的啟動時間,更快的聯網速度,這些全得益於HTML5 APP Cache,以及本機儲存功能。 Indexed DB(html5本機儲存最重要的技術之一)和API說明文件。

3、裝置相容特性(Class: DEVICE ACCESS)

從Geolocation功能的API文件公開以來,HTML5為網頁應用程式開發者提供了更多功能上的最佳化選擇,帶來了更多體驗功能的優勢。 HTML5提供了前所未有的資料與應用程式存取開放介面。使外部應用程式可直接與瀏覽器內部的資料直接相連,例如視訊影音可直接與microphones及攝影機連結。

4、連線特性(Class: CONNECTIVITY)

更有效的連線工作效率,使得基於頁面的即時聊天,更快速的網頁遊戲體驗,更優化的線上交流得到了實現。 HTML5擁有更有效的伺服器推播技術,Server-Sent Event和WebSockets就是其中的兩個特性,這兩個特性能夠幫助我們實現伺服器將資料「推送」到客戶端的功能。

5、網頁多媒體特性(Class: MULTIMEDIA)

支援網頁端的Audio、Video等多媒體功能, 與網站自帶的APPS,鏡頭,影音功能相得益彰。

6、三維、圖形及特效特性(Class: 3D, Graphics & Effects)

基於SVG、Canvas、WebGL及CSS3的3D功能,使用者會驚嘆於在瀏覽器中,所呈現的驚人視覺效果。

7、效能與整合特性(Class: Performance & Integration)

沒有使用者會永遠等待你的Loading-HTML5會透過XMLHttpRequest2等技術,解決先前的跨網域等問題,幫助您的網路應用程式和網站在多樣化的環境中更快速的工作。

8、CSS3特性(Class: CSS3)

在不犧牲效能和語意結構的前提下,CSS3中提供了更多的風格和更強的效果。此外,較之以前的Web排版,Web的開放字體格式(WOFF)也提供了更高的靈活性和控制性。

四、HTML5的特優勢

1,跨平台性

  在HTML5到來之前,由於平台的多樣性,導致每開發一套產品,就要針對不同的平台開發多套版本,耗費大量的時間和精力,而且還增加了大量的開發成本,而HTML5技術的出現卻能很好的解決這個問題,開發者只要使用一套程序,就能夠很容易的實現多個平台的展現功能,降低了開發難度,節省了開發時間和成本的投入。

2,即時更新

之前原生應用程式上線Appstore,都需要等待很長的審核時間,一旦出現問題需要更新,則還要重新審核,無形中浪費了大量的時間。而HTML5是透過瀏覽器進行載入的,所以不存在這樣的問題,如果出現什麼問題,可以及時的更新上線,不需要等待審核時間。

3,離線快取功能

HTML5中最酷的功能就是離線快取。透過JavaScript提供了數種不同的離線儲存功能,相對於傳統的Cookie而言有更好的彈性以及架構,並且可以儲存更多的內容。它擁有更好的安全性和效能,即使瀏覽器關閉後也可以保存。

4,視訊和音訊的支援

之前在實現播放媒體功能時,一直是開發者比較痛苦的事情,需要讓你的視訊和音訊透過HTML5標籤和來存取資源。並且為了它們能正確播放必須賦予一大堆的參數。這樣你就要不斷的重複標籤,你的程式碼也會變得十分繁瑣。現在,這一切都將變的非常簡單。

5,清楚的程式碼

HTML5可以讓你寫出簡單又清楚的程式碼。使用HTML5你可以透過使用語意學的HTML header標籤描述內容來最後解決你的div及其class定義問題。讓你的程式碼更加清晰易於理解。

更多程式相關知識,請造訪:程式設計影片! !

以上是標記語言HTML5的特徵是什麼的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
最新問題
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板